Uranus does not have a solid surface, but is instead a ball of mostly hydrogen and helium. Absorption of red light by methane in the atmosphere gives the planet its cyan color. Uranus was discovered March 13, 1781, by William Herschel.

WebJan 21, 2024 · Which planet does not have an atmosphere or a moon? Long answer: Mercury is the only planet in our Solar System that has no substantial atmosphere.
